Description

Low poly model of a modern TV table

Modern Tv table furnished in a glossy white finish and a slightly glossy dark wood texture. It has a large hollow in the middle as storage space. The decorative wooden pattern is formed via use of indents on the base and it strenghtens the geometry visually

UVs have been optimized and mapped, unneeded verts and polis optimized, geometry is made up of >95% Quads and a few tris

Poly count Table: Quads 120 Tris 4 Room (for render purposes) Quads 46

Available in formats: .max (2017, rendered with vray 3.4.1) .max (2014, rendered with vray 3.0.0) .obj (multipurpose format) .fbx (multipurpose format) .3ds (multipurpose format) .dae (multipurpose format)

Comes with textures used: (Vray) Dark glossy wood veneer (resolution 1000x1000) (Vray) White plastic/laquered wood (Vray) Wireframe - white on grey
